Deep Dive: The Lottoland Casino 75 Free Spins Exclusive Bonus United Kingdom Breakdown
Okay, let’s get into the nitty-gritty. This is the main event. The offer is a no-deposit bonus? No, it’s usually a deposit match with spins attached. Let me clarify the specific terms I saw for this deal. You get 75 free spins on a popular slot (I saw it on ‘Big Bass Bonanza’ last week, but it might rotate). The spins are worth 10p each. That’s a solid £7.50 in free play value right off the bat.
But here is the fine print that separates the pros from the newbies. The wagering requirement on the winnings from those spins is 35x. That’s standard for the UK market. But the clock is ticking. You have 7 days to use the spins, and then 72 hours to meet the wagering on any winnings. That’s tight. If you’re a casual player who logs in once a week, you might miss the window. For the Lottoland Casino 75 free spins exclusive bonus United Kingdom, you need to be ready to play.
Also, the max cashout from the spins is £100. So even if you hit a monster win, you’re capped at a hundred quid. That’s a bit of a buzzkill, but it’s how they keep the lights on. FAQ: Your Burning Questions Answered
Is the Lottoland Casino 75 free spins exclusive bonus United Kingdom available to existing players?
No, from what I’ve seen, this specific offer is strictly for new players who sign up using a specific link or promo code. It’s a welcome offer. Don’t try to claim it if you already have an account.
What are the wagering requirements for the Lottoland Casino 75 free spins exclusive bonus United Kingdom?
The winnings from the free spins are subject to a 35x wagering requirement. That means if you win £10 from the spins, you need to wager £350 before you can withdraw anything. Also, the max cashout from the bonus winnings is £100.
Can I use the free spins on any slot game?
No. The spins are usually locked to a specific game, often a popular Pragmatic Play or NetEnt title. Check the terms before you claim. It’s usually a high-volatility slot, so you might hit a big win or lose it all quickly.
How fast is the withdrawal process at Lottoland?
For e-wallets like Skrill or Neteller, it’s usually under 24 hours. For debit cards, it can take 2-5 business days. They do support some cryptocurrencies, but it’s not their main focus. The process is faster than a slow land-based casino cheque, but not as instant as a direct crypto wallet transfer.
Is Lottoland licensed by the UKGC?
Yes, absolutely. They hold a full license from the UK Gambling Commission. That means they are subject to strict rules about fair play, responsible gambling, and data protection. You’re in safe hands, but always gamble responsibly. 18+ T&Cs apply.
